Overview

Mercury is revolutionizing finance for startups by building a complete, user-friendly banking stack. We prioritize creating a secure and seamless experience for entrepreneurs while upholding the highest standards of compliance and safety.

We are looking for a Sr Compliance Risk Analyst to support and scale Mercury’s Compliance Management System (CMS), with a focus on governance operations, risk oversight, and workflow execution. This role will help ensure compliance risks, issues, and remediation efforts are tracked, governed, and escalated effectively as the company continues to grow.

In this role, you will report to the Senior Manager of Compliance Governance & Oversight and partner closely with Compliance, Risk, Legal, and business teams. This is a high-impact role with broad exposure across the compliance program, ideal for someone who enjoys building structure, improving processes, and enabling strong second-line oversight.

Responsibilities
  • Support issues management, including intake, tracking, remediation follow-up, escalation, and reporting
  • Support policy governance, including lifecycle management, reviews, approvals, inventories, and audit support
  • Support third-party risk management (TPRM) activities from a compliance oversight perspective
  • Contribute to compliance risk assessments, including data collection, documentation, and governance reporting
Enable effective governance and oversight
  • Support compliance governance forums by preparing agendas, materials, minutes, and action tracking
  • Maintain clear documentation evidencing oversight, challenge, decisions, and follow-through
  • Assist with management- and committee-level compliance and risk reporting
  • Support regulatory exams and audits by providing governance and oversight artifacts
Build practical, scalable workflows
  • Help design, document, and improve workflows across the Governance & Oversight team
  • Create templates, trackers, and process documentation to support consistency and audit readiness
  • Identify gaps or inefficiencies in governance processes and propose practical improvements
  • Support the maturation of governance standards as Mercury’s CMS evolves
Candidate profile
  • 2-5 years of experience in compliance, risk management, governance, audit, or a related field
  • Hands-on experience supporting CMS components such as issues management, policy governance, risk assessments, or third-party risk
  • Strong organizational and documentation skills, with attention to detail and follow-through
  • Comfort working across multiple work streams and partnering with senior stakeholders
  • Ability to build structure and processes in a fast-paced, evolving environment
Compensation and benefits

The total rewards package at Mercury includes base salary, equity (stock options), and benefits. Our salary and equity ranges are highly competitive within the SaaS and fintech industry and are updated regularly using the most reliable compensation survey data for our industry. New hire offers are made based on a candidate’s experience, expertise, geographic location, and internal pay equity relative to peers.

Our target new hire base salary ranges for this role are the following:

  • US employees in New York City, Los Angeles, Seattle, or the San Francisco Bay Area: $107,400 - $120,900
  • US employees outside of New York City, Los Angeles, Seattle, or the San Francisco Bay Area: $96,700 - $108,800
  • Canadian employees (any location): CAD $101,500 - $114,200
